Protein localization

Glandular cells in stomach, small intestine, most endothelial cells, subsets of renal tubules and subsets of cells in seminiferus ducts of testis displayed strong cytoplasmic positivity. Gastric glands exhibited additional membranous staining. Cilia in fallopian tubes were moderately stained. Other normal tissues were negative.

Entrez gene summary

Cell division control protein 42 (CDC42), a small Rho GTPase, regulates the formation of F-actin-containing structures through its interaction with the downstream effector proteins. The protein encoded by this gene is a member of the Borg (binder of Rho GTPases) family of CDC42 effector proteins. Borg family proteins contain a CRIB (Cdc42/Rac interactive-binding) domain. They bind to CDC42 and regulate its function negatively. The encoded protein may inhibit c-Jun N-terminal kinase (JNK) independently of CDC42 binding. The protein may also play a role in septin organization and inducing pseudopodia formation in fibroblasts [provided by RefSeq, Jul 2013]
